I think nuxt's documentation is too complicated, I think there are a lot of experimental, various ingenious ideas in it, but this also brings a problem, which is the increase in cognitive cost. I hope nuxt will propose a basic template of best practices as a common development scaffold, and split the documentation into advanced and basic versions. For example, what are the core components of nuxt, routing, server-side rendering, API writing methods, these are actually all beginners care about, as for how to make images faster, fonts more elegant, these are rarely relevant in the initial stage, what beginners do not care about, I think the nuxt official can provide their own best-looking and optimal settings, not exposed to developers, just as the default values of the basic template. If the documentation is simplified, the cognitive cost is reduced, for beginners, nuxt is also easier to accept, this is a good thing. Because many times, we do not prioritize "performance" and "clever design."
